Volume issues on NBA Jam in a UMK3 machine

padgettl:
Hi, I just bought an NBA Jam jamma board to go in my UMK3 machine.  there are issues with the sound, the voulme pot that came with it broke on day 1. if I touch the 2 sound wires together it is really loud!  I have another voulme pot, but I don't think it works.  Is there any way to turn the sould down or do I need to buy a new volume pot?  do you know where I can buy one?  I looked on ebay and didn't find any?

padgettl:
I went into all of the settings and none of them have a volume adjust.  There is a sound test one, but obviously when I run that there is no sound.  I have pushed the 2 volume buttons next to the service menu button on the coin door, but those do nothing.  On UMK3, they do bring up a voulme menu.  Not sure why it doesn't work on NBA Jam.

you need the volume pot. If you bridge the wire you get 100% volume you have to replace the pot if you want to adjust it. I have an MKII cab and I had NBA Jam in it, its now in my Killer Instinct cab but the same rule applies, the volume controls by the coin door dont do jack, you need the pot.
